Arizona State Adds Verbal Commit From Missouri’s Liam Bresette
Missouri’s Liam Bresette has verbally committed to Arizona State University, as the Sun Devils’ Class of 2022 continues to blossom. Noah Henry, Jakob Icimsoy, Cody Bybee, Ethan Luc, Khalil Fonder, and Eddie Michael are also verbally committed to the squad. Bresette trains with Empire KC Swim Club and next fall will enter his senior year at Lee’s Summit North High School.
Bresette told Swimming World,
“I chose Arizona State University for the opportunity to further proceed in my academics and training! It’s a true privilege to be trained under their coaching staff who are always at the top of their game. That’s an element I wish to contribute to my swimming. I know ASU is the place to fully unlock my potential. It is an honor to represent ASU Sun Devils!”
His best times are:
- 200 free – 1:37.17
- 500 free – 4:23.52
- 200 IM – 1:48.88
- 100 fly – 50.24
- 200 fly – 1:49.92
At his sophomore year Missouri Boys High School swimming state championship Bresette set the 200 freestyle state record. At this year’s meet he won the 500 freestyle and was 200 IM runner up.
